Cleaning a Cone filter...i dont have a kit and i know i should buy one but right now i'm in an unknown place to me and i just drove thru nasty **** and my cone is pitch dark...so, would warm water and soap work? Can i spray the insides with a hose like i do to clean my house's air filters?

As a temporary fix, you can clean it with a mild soap and water solution. But, if you can't re-oil the filter - don't bother. You'll do more harm than good. Get the cleaning kit ASAP!
